Why Your King Neighborhood Home Gets a Wet Basement Every Time It Rains

Your King neighborhood basement floods during every heavy rain because Portland’s unique combination of clay-heavy Willamette Valley soil, aging foundations, and inadequate drainage systems creates perfect conditions for water intrusion. The King area, with its mix of early 20th-century craftsman homes and post-war bungalows, sits on soil that holds water like a sponge, forcing moisture through foundation cracks and around basement walls when saturation levels peak. Portland’s climate delivers over 40 inches of rain annually, with most falling between October and April. When this water hits your property, it follows the path of least resistance—and if your basement walls aren’t properly sealed or your drainage isn’t adequate, that path leads directly into your living space. The King neighborhood’s older infrastructure means many homes lack modern waterproofing systems that newer construction includes as standard. Portland’s King Neighborhood: A Perfect Storm for Basement Flooding

The King neighborhood sits in Northeast Portland, bounded by Alberta Street to the south and Killingsworth to the north. This area experiences unique drainage challenges due to its elevation changes and the age of its housing stock. King’s soil composition plays a critical role in basement flooding. The Willamette Valley’s Missoula Flood deposits created a layer of heavy clay soil that drains poorly and expands when wet. This expansion creates hydrostatic pressure against foundation walls—pressure that can force water through even hairline cracks.. Local infrastructure adds another layer of complexity. Many King neighborhood homes connect to combined sewer systems that can back up during heavy rains, creating additional water pressure around foundations. The area’s mature tree canopy, while beautiful, means extensive root systems that can damage older clay sewer lines and create drainage issues.. King’s proximity to the Columbia Slough watershed means groundwater levels fluctuate seasonally. During wet months, the water table rises closer to the surface, reducing the soil’s capacity to absorb additional rainfall and increasing the likelihood of basement flooding.

Common Causes of Wet Basements in King Area Homes

Hydrostatic Pressure from Clay Soil

Portland’s Willamette Valley clay soil absorbs water slowly but expands significantly when saturated. This expansion creates lateral pressure against foundation walls—sometimes exceeding 30,000 pounds per square foot. When this pressure builds, water finds its way through the path of least resistance: foundation cracks, mortar joints, and the cove joint where walls meet floors.. The clay soil around King neighborhood homes often contains a high percentage of silt and fine particles that compact tightly when wet. This compaction reduces soil permeability to near zero, forcing water to move laterally until it encounters your foundation.

Foundation Cracks and Settlement

Most King neighborhood homes are 50-100 years old, and their foundations have experienced decades of soil movement, freeze-thaw cycles, and hydrostatic pressure. Even hairline cracks can allow significant water entry during heavy rains. Settlement creates uneven pressure points that can cause new cracks to form.

Older concrete foundations in the area often contain more water and air pockets than modern mixes, making them more porous and susceptible to water infiltration. The lack of steel reinforcement in many pre-1970 foundations means they’re more vulnerable to cracking under pressure.

Failed or Absent Sump Pump Systems

Many King neighborhood homes were built before sump pumps became standard in Portland. Even homes with sump systems often have outdated or improperly sized pumps that can’t handle the volume of water during atmospheric river events common in the Pacific Northwest.

Clogged or Inadequate Drainage Systems

Surface water management is critical in preventing basement flooding. King neighborhood homes often have undersized or clogged footing drains, missing or broken downspout extensions, and gutters that overflow during heavy rains. Water pooling within 10 feet of your foundation will eventually find its way inside.

The area’s mature landscaping, while attractive, can create drainage problems. Plant beds against foundation walls trap moisture, and root systems can damage underground drainage pipes. Soil grading around many older homes has settled over decades, creating negative slopes that direct water toward foundations.

Emergency Steps When Your Basement Floods

When water enters your basement, quick action can prevent further damage and protect your health. Here’s what to do immediately:

  1. Ensure Safety First

    Never enter standing water if you suspect electrical hazards. Turn off basement circuits at the main panel if safe to do so. Wear rubber boots and gloves when dealing with flood water, which may contain sewage or chemicals.

  2. Stop the Water Source

  3. Document Everything

    Take photos and videos of all damage before cleanup begins. This documentation is crucial for insurance claims. Include timestamps on your photos if possible. Document Drying & Restoration.

  4. Begin Water Removal

    Use a wet/dry vacuum for small amounts of water, but rent a submersible pump for larger floods. Remove water as quickly as possible to prevent mold growth, which can begin within 24-48 hours.

  5. Protect Your Belongings

    Move wet items to a dry area. Elevate furniture on blocks if possible. Remove area rugs and any items that can be saved from further damage.

Professional water extraction equipment can remove water much faster than consumer-grade tools. Industrial-grade pumps can extract thousands of gallons per hour, while commercial dehumidifiers can dry affected areas in days rather than weeks.

Professional Solutions for King Neighborhood Basement Waterproofing

DIY fixes often provide temporary relief but rarely solve the underlying problems causing basement flooding. Professional waterproofing addresses both symptoms and root causes, providing long-term protection for your King neighborhood home.

Interior Drainage Systems

Interior French drains collect water that enters through foundation walls and direct it to a sump pump. These systems involve cutting a channel around the basement perimeter, installing perforated pipe in gravel, and connecting to a sump basin. The trench is then covered with concrete.

This approach works well for King neighborhood homes because it addresses water that’s already entering the basement rather than trying to stop it entirely. The system handles hydrostatic pressure by giving water a controlled path to removal rather than fighting against it.. Exterior Waterproofing Membranes

Exterior waterproofing involves excavating around your foundation to the footing level, cleaning the walls, and applying waterproof membranes. This process also includes installing new footing drains and proper drainage board to direct water away from the foundation.

For King neighborhood homes, exterior waterproofing provides the most comprehensive protection but requires significant excavation. This approach is particularly effective for homes on sloped lots where water naturally flows toward the foundation.

Sump Pump System Upgrades

Modern sump pump systems include primary pumps, battery backup pumps, and water-powered backup options. A properly sized system for a King neighborhood home should handle at least 2,000-3,000 gallons per hour during peak conditions.

Battery backup systems provide 24-48 hours of operation during power outages, while water-powered backups use municipal water pressure to operate indefinitely. Smart sump pumps with Wi-Fi monitoring can alert you to problems before flooding occurs.

Foundation Crack Repair

Foundation cracks require different repair approaches based on their size and cause. Hairline cracks can be sealed with epoxy injection, while larger structural cracks may need carbon fiber reinforcement or wall anchors to prevent further movement.

Portland’s climate creates unique challenges for crack repair. The freeze-thaw cycles common in the Willamette Valley can cause repaired cracks to reopen if not properly addressed. Professional repair includes addressing the underlying causes of cracking, not just sealing the visible damage.

Portland Building Codes and Waterproofing Requirements

Portland’s building codes have evolved significantly over the past decades, and understanding these requirements helps explain why older King neighborhood homes are more vulnerable to flooding.

The Oregon Residential Specialty Code (ORSC) Chapter 6 requires foundation waterproofing for basements in areas with high water tables or poor drainage. However, homes built before the 1980s often predate these requirements. Current codes mandate:

  • Minimum 6-mil vapor barrier under concrete slabs
  • Foundation drainage systems for basements
  • Waterproof membranes on below-grade walls
  • Proper grading to direct water away from foundations

The City of Portland Bureau of Environmental Services (BES) also regulates stormwater management. Their guidelines require that new construction and major renovations include systems to handle 100-year storm events—approximately 2.1 inches of rain in 24 hours for the Portland area.

For King neighborhood homes undergoing renovations, these codes may require bringing waterproofing systems up to current standards, even if the original construction predated such requirements.

Seasonal Maintenance Calendar for King Neighborhood Homes

Preventing basement flooding requires year-round attention. Here’s a maintenance schedule specifically for King neighborhood properties:

Fall Preparation (September-October)

Clean gutters and downspouts thoroughly before rainy season begins. Portland’s fall leaves can quickly clog drainage systems. Check that downspout extensions direct water at least 6 feet from your foundation.

Test your sump pump by pouring water into the pit. Listen for the float switch activation and ensure the pump ejects water properly. Consider scheduling professional inspection before heavy rains begin.

Winter Vigilance (November-March)

During heavy rain events, monitor your basement for signs of water entry. Check sump pump operation frequently. Keep a battery-powered backup sump pump ready for use during power outages.

Clear snow and ice from around foundation walls to prevent melting water from pooling near your home. Portland’s occasional winter storms can create sudden flooding risks.

Spring Assessment (April-May)

Inspect your foundation for new cracks that may have formed during winter freeze-thaw cycles. Check basement walls for efflorescence (white mineral deposits) that indicate water infiltration.

Evaluate your property’s grading. Spring is ideal for regrading soil that has settled over winter. Ensure all drainage systems are clear of debris from winter storms.

Summer Improvements (June-August)

Summer’s dry conditions make it ideal for exterior waterproofing projects. Excavate and waterproof foundation walls when the ground is dry and plants are dormant.

Install or upgrade drainage systems during dry weather. Consider French drain installation or gutter system improvements while rainfall is minimal.

Insurance Considerations for Basement Flooding

Understanding your insurance coverage is crucial for King neighborhood homeowners. Standard homeowners policies typically exclude certain types of water damage, leaving you vulnerable to significant out-of-pocket expenses.

Surface water flooding from heavy rains is usually covered under standard policies if it enters through a covered opening like a window or door. However, groundwater seepage through foundation walls often requires separate coverage.

Portland’s combined sewer system creates unique risks. Sewer backup coverage is typically an add-on to standard policies but is essential for King neighborhood homes given the area’s aging infrastructure. This coverage protects against sewage backing up through floor drains or toilets during heavy rains.

Document all water damage thoroughly with photos and videos. Keep receipts for emergency repairs and waterproofing improvements, as some insurance companies offer premium discounts for flood mitigation measures.

Cost Factors for Professional Waterproofing in King Neighborhood

Waterproofing costs vary significantly based on the scope of work required. King neighborhood homes present unique pricing considerations due to their age and construction methods.

Interior drainage systems typically cost $3,000-$8,000 for an average King neighborhood basement, depending on square footage and the complexity of your foundation. Exterior waterproofing can range from $8,000-$20,000 due to excavation requirements.

Sump pump system upgrades, including battery backup, average $1,500-$3,000. Foundation crack repairs range from $500 for simple epoxy injection to $5,000+ for structural repairs requiring wall anchors or carbon fiber reinforcement.

Older homes often require additional work to address code compliance issues discovered during waterproofing projects. Asbestos removal from old insulation, lead paint abatement, or upgrading electrical systems in finished basements can add significant costs.

DIY vs. Professional Waterproofing: When to Call the Experts

Some basement water issues can be addressed with DIY solutions, but others require professional expertise. Here’s how to determine when to call in the experts:

DIY Appropriate Situations

Minor condensation issues, small amounts of surface water from grading problems, and gutter/downspout improvements are typically DIY-friendly. These solutions address symptoms rather than underlying causes but can provide relief for minor issues.

Improving surface drainage by regrading soil, extending downspouts, and cleaning gutters are cost-effective DIY projects that can significantly reduce basement moisture problems.

Professional Required Situations

Any situation involving structural foundation issues, significant water volume, or recurring flooding requires professional assessment. If water enters during every heavy rain, you’re dealing with a systemic problem that DIY fixes won’t solve.

Professional waterproofing is essential when you notice foundation cracks wider than 1/8 inch, water entering through multiple locations, or mold growth indicating chronic moisture problems. These symptoms indicate issues that require specialized equipment and expertise to address properly.

Property value protection is significant. A dry, usable basement can add 10-20% to your home’s value in Portland’s competitive real estate market. Buyers are increasingly aware of basement moisture issues and often factor potential repair costs into their offers.

Health protection is equally important. Chronic basement moisture creates ideal conditions for mold growth, which can trigger respiratory issues and other health problems. Professional waterproofing eliminates the moisture that mold needs to thrive.

Energy efficiency improves when you eliminate basement moisture. Damp basements are harder to heat and cool, and the moisture can damage insulation and HVAC equipment. A dry basement maintains more stable temperatures year-round.

Choosing the Right Waterproofing Contractor in King Neighborhood

Not all waterproofing contractors have experience with King neighborhood’s unique challenges. Here’s what to look for when selecting a professional:

Local experience is crucial. Contractors familiar with King neighborhood’s soil conditions, building styles, and drainage patterns will provide more effective solutions. Ask for references from other King area homes similar to yours.

Proper licensing and insurance are non-negotiable. In Oregon, waterproofing contractors should hold a Construction Contractors Board (CCB) license. Verify their license status and insurance coverage before signing any contracts.

Detailed assessment processes indicate thorough contractors. Avoid companies that provide quotes without inspecting your specific property. Each King neighborhood home has unique characteristics that affect waterproofing approaches.

Warranty offerings reveal contractor confidence. Look for companies offering 10-25 year warranties on their work. Be wary of lifetime warranties that seem too good to be true—they often come with significant limitations.

Frequently Asked Questions

How much does it cost to waterproof a basement in Portland?

Professional basement waterproofing in Portland typically costs between $5,000 and $20,000 depending on the scope of work. Interior drainage systems average $3,000-$8,000, while exterior waterproofing can range from $8,000-$20,000 due to excavation requirements.

Can I waterproof my basement myself?

DIY waterproofing works for minor issues like improving surface drainage or applying sealants to small cracks. However, significant water intrusion, foundation cracks, or recurring flooding requires professional expertise and equipment to address underlying causes effectively.

How long does basement waterproofing last?

Professional waterproofing systems typically last 20-30 years with proper maintenance. Interior drainage systems may need occasional cleaning, and sump pumps require replacement every 5-10 years. Quality exterior waterproofing can last the lifetime of your home.

Will waterproofing increase my home’s value?

Yes, professional waterproofing can increase your home’s value by 10-20% in Portland’s market. A dry, usable basement is a significant selling point, and buyers often factor potential moisture problems into their offers on homes without waterproofing.
